The Styrene Butadiene Styrene (SBS) for Hot Melt Pressure Sensitive Adhesives (HMPSA) market is experiencing significant propulsion from a confluence of key driving forces. A primary driver is the burgeoning demand from the Hygiene Adhesives segment. The ever-increasing global population and rising disposable incomes are leading to a greater demand for disposable hygiene products like diapers, sanitary napkins, and adult incontinence products. SBS-based HMPSAs are crucial components in these products, providing essential adhesion properties for secure assembly and comfortable wear. Their ability to offer a balance of tack, peel strength, and shear strength, along with their cost-effectiveness, makes them the adhesive of choice for high-volume production in this sector. Another significant driver is the expansion of the Label Adhesives market. Industries such as food and beverage, pharmaceuticals, and consumer goods rely heavily on labels for product identification, branding, and regulatory compliance. SBS HMPSAs offer excellent adhesion to a wide variety of substrates, including paper and films, and can withstand diverse environmental conditions, making them ideal for packaging and product labeling applications. The versatility and performance characteristics of SBS are thus directly contributing to its market expansion.
Despite the promising growth trajectory of the Styrene Butadiene Styrene (SBS) for Hot Melt Pressure Sensitive Adhesives (HMPSA) market, several challenges and restraints warrant consideration. One of the most significant challenges is the volatility of raw material prices, particularly styrene and butadiene. Fluctuations in the cost of these petrochemical derivatives, influenced by global crude oil prices and geopolitical factors, can directly impact the profitability of SBS manufacturers and, consequently, the cost of HMPSAs. This price instability can make it difficult for formulators to maintain consistent pricing and can lead to market hesitations. Another restraint is the increasing competition from alternative adhesive technologies. While SBS offers a good balance of properties, other polymer types and adhesive systems, such as Styrene Isoprene Styrene (SIS) or acrylic-based adhesives, are also vying for market share. These alternatives may offer specific advantages in certain niche applications, such as higher temperature resistance or improved UV stability, prompting formulators to explore beyond SBS. Furthermore, environmental regulations and sustainability concerns are presenting both challenges and opportunities. The petrochemical nature of SBS raises questions about its environmental footprint. Manufacturers are under increasing pressure to develop more sustainable production methods, explore bio-based alternatives, and improve the recyclability of HMPSA-containing products. This can necessitate significant investment in research and development, potentially hindering adoption for some smaller players.

Analyzing the segment-wise dominance, the Hygiene Adhesives application segment is expected to be a major contributor to the market's growth, especially within the Asia Pacific region. The sheer volume of the population and the rising disposable incomes in countries like China and India translate into an ever-increasing demand for disposable hygiene products such as baby diapers, adult incontinence products, and feminine hygiene items. SBS-based HMPSAs are the backbone of these products, providing the critical bonding required for their construction and ensuring their functional integrity and consumer comfort. The ability of SBS to offer a good balance of tack, peel strength, and shear strength, coupled with its cost-effectiveness, makes it the preferred choice for high-volume, mass-produced hygiene items. This segment's growth is intrinsically linked to demographic trends and improvements in living standards across the region.
In parallel, the Label Adhesives segment is also a significant driver of market growth, particularly in regions with robust manufacturing and retail sectors. The increasing demand for sophisticated packaging solutions, coupled with the growing e-commerce industry, necessitates the use of reliable and versatile labeling. SBS HMPSAs provide excellent adhesion to a wide array of substrates, including papers and various plastic films, which are commonly used for labels. Furthermore, their ability to withstand varying environmental conditions, from refrigerated storage to outdoor exposure, makes them suitable for a broad spectrum of labeling applications in the food and beverage, pharmaceutical, and consumer goods industries. The constant innovation in label design and functionality further propels the demand for high-performance adhesives like those based on SBS.
